Mark Mail as Unread
SUMMARY: Mark Outlook 2003 e-mail as unread so you remember to scan it later.
You may at times accidentally preview a message in Outlook 2003 that you didn't mean to preview. Once you move the cursor off of the message, it is marked as read and loses its bold font. If you want to remember to read the message later, you can re-mark the e-mail as unread and give it back its bold font. Just re-select the message, then right-click and choose "Mark as Unread".
